Currículum vitae

Professor Carlos Fernandez-Viadero (born on June 17, 1959) received his medical degree in 1982 from the University of Cantabria, Spain. He received the Extraordinary (Outstanding) Medical Degree Award at University of Cantabria. He completed his residency in Family Medicine at the Hospital Universitario Marqués de Valdecilla, in Santander, Spain in 1986. He obtained his PhD in 1991 by his work about neurobiology in the Department of Anatomy and Cell Biology at University of Cantabria. He obtained Medical Speciality in Geriatrics in 2001. He performed a short stay with professor V. Hachinsky as Clinical Visitor of Dementia Unit at the University Hospital of Werstern Ontario, London, Ontario, Canada in 2001. Currently, Dr Fernandez-Viadero is a Professor from 1993 of Biology, Psychophysiology and Psychopharmacology at the UNED (Universidad Nacional de Educación a Distancia) in Cantabria, and Collaborating Professor in the Department of Anatomy and Cell Biology at University of Cantabria. From 1989 to 2008 he was develop clinical activities in Geriatrics and Psychogeriatrics in public (Regional Governtment of Cantabria Nursing Homes) non profit nursing homes with 250 beds. Tutor and Professor of Geriatrics for medical residents for 12 years From 2008 has done the clinical activity in geriatrics and psychogeriatrics in Rehabilitation Psychiatric Unit from the Department of Health of Regional Government of Cantabria at the Hospital Universitario Marques de Valdecilla, Santander, Spain. At the present he is Regional Coordinator for the Development of Chronic Care Plan in the Region of Cantabria (Spain). Research lines related to geriatrics, cognitive impairment, nutrition and aging, in humans and animal models. Multiple presentations and lectures at Meetings and Congress of Geriatrics and Gerontology. Various chapters of books. More than 40 articles published in Pubmed (can be searched with the author term Fernández-Viadero). He has obtained Spanish grants supported by different entities and actually are the representative of Regional Government of Cantabria in the European Union Joint Action for Chronic Diseases "Chrodis Plus". Actually member of Editorial Board of Current Gerontology and Geriatrics Research.
